It's All About The Wood



In almost all of my projects I use exotic and domestic hardwoods. These woods are naturally bursting with color, so there is no need to use any stains or colorings on these woods; I don't even have any stain in my shop. The colors of the wood are enhanced with various oils and waxes that add protective and lustrous qualities to the woods.



It's All About The Grain


The beauty of the wood is in the grain. Every piece I make has special attention given to the orientation of the grain and the cut of the wood. It can give special effect to the piece and in some cases can add an artistic flair to the overall presentation.



THE EXOTICS




Purpleheart
Origin: Mexico to Tropical South America
Characteristics: Heartwood is brown when freshly cut becoming deep purple upon exposure.




Yellowheart aka Satinwood
Origin: Brazil
Characteristics: Heartwood is light yellow to golden yellow- highly lustrous



African Padauk
Origin: Africa- Angola, Cameroon, Congo, Gabon, Nigeria, Zaire.
Characteristics: Heartwood is vivid orange-red with purple brown wood grain running through.Can be highly lustrous.



Bloodwood
Origin: Central America, Brazil, Guyana.
Characteristics: Heartwood is reddish ranging from red-gray to full crimson. Red and/or yellow stripes may be present. Wood has a natural luster.



Sapele
Origin: Africa- Ivory Coast, Nigeria.
Characteristics: Heartwood is pink when freshly cut becoming red-brown or purplish-brown with exposure.



Gaboon Ebony
Origin: Africa- Gold Coast, Nigeria, Cameroon, Zaire
Characteristics: Heartwood has uniform jet black or black brown.



Goncalo Alves
Origin: Central and South America
Characteristics: Heartwood is russet brown, orange brown, or reddish brown with narrow to wide irregular stripes of medium brown to dark brown. After exposure it becomes brown, red, or dark reddish brown with nearly black stripes.



Zebrawood
Origin: West Africa- Cameroon, Gabon.
Characteristics: Heartwood is pale yellow brown with narrow darker streaks, striping pattern
varies considerably.



Leopardwood
Origin: South America, Chile, Brazil
Characteristics: Heartwood is brownish-red to chocolate brown with lighter brown
"leopard spots" inside the wood itself.



Wenge
Origin: West Africa, Zaire
Characteristics: Heartwood is dark brown to black with fine black veining.



Mahogany
Origin: Central and South America, Bolivia, Brazil, Belize, Nicaragua.
Characteristics: Heartwood is light pinkish brown darkening upon exposure to reddish brown.
